1. Understanding Regular Chemistry
Regular Chemistry serves as the cornerstone for students venturing into the realm of chemical science. It encompasses vital concepts like atomic structure, chemical bonding, the periodic table, and basic chemical reactions. This course offers a robust foundation for understanding the fundamental principles of Chemistry, making it ideal for students aiming to grasp chemical concepts without the intensity of advanced coursework.
An essential benefit of Regular Chemistry lies in its accessibility. It caters to students pursuing diverse fields that require a basic understanding of chemistry, such as biology or environmental science. Regular chemistry's scope is comprehensive, providing insights into the building blocks of matter without the heightened rigor associated with AP courses. It is an excellent option for those seeking a holistic understanding of chemistry without delving too deeply into its intricacies.
2. Understanding AP Chemistry
On the other hand, AP Chemistry delves into the subject with unparalleled depth and complexity. This course encompasses the same foundational topics as Regular Chemistry but extends into more advanced realms. It explores topics like thermodynamics, equilibrium, kinetics, and electrochemistry, requiring a solid foundation in mathematics and scientific reasoning.
AP Chemistry is not for the faint-hearted. It demands critical thinking, problem-solving skills, and the ability to connect various chemical concepts. Students learn to decipher intricate chemical equations, analyze complex scenarios, and synthesize information from different sources. This course is tailor-made for individuals passionate about Chemistry and willing to invest time in exploring its nuances.
3. Benefits and Academic Impact
While the challenges of AP Chemistry are undeniable, the rewards are equally significant. This course equips students with an in-depth understanding of Chemistry, making it an excellent choice for those considering careers in science, engineering, or related fields. The complexity of AP Chemistry also serves as an ideal preparation for college-level coursework.
One of the notable benefits of excelling in AP Chemistry is the potential to earn college credit. Many colleges and universities grant credit or advanced placement to students who perform well on the AP Chemistry exam. This can lead to cost savings and even allow students to accelerate their degree programs.
4. Choosing the Right Course
Choosing between AP Chemistry and Regular Chemistry hinges on factors like your passion for the subject, your mathematical aptitude, and your long-term academic goals. If you possess a strong interest in Chemistry, are comfortable with mathematical complexity, and envision a future in scientific fields, AP Chemistry is an excellent fit.
On the other hand, if you seek a solid foundational understanding of Chemistry and prefer a balanced workload, Regular Chemistry may be more suitable. It provides an encompassing overview of chemical principles and serves as a stepping stone for exploring related disciplines.

5. AP Chemistry vs Regular Chemistry Comparison
| Feature | Regular Chemistry | AP Chemistry |
|---|---|---|
| Depth | Foundational concepts | Advanced and in-depth |
| Topics | Basic chemistry principles | Thermodynamics, kinetics, equilibrium |
| Difficulty | Moderate | High rigor |
| Math Requirement | Basic algebra | Strong math skills needed |
| Best For | General science understanding | STEM-focused students |
